The purpose of this award is to provide support services to harmonize standards and interoperability specifications to achieve ubiquitous implementation of standards, promote wider use of standards, and increase the level of interoperability across the nation in health information technology (HIT). The overall purpose of the Office of the National Coordinator for Health Information Technology (ONC) programs within the Dept. of Health and Human Services is to facilitate and expand the secure, electronic movement and use of health information among organizations according to nationally recognized standards.

Quarterly Activities/Project Description During this period, responsibility for the following initiatives was transitioned back to the Office of the National Coordinator (ONC): Lab Orders Interface (LOI), Lab Results Interface (LRI), Transitions of Care (ToC), Query Health (QH), Data Segmentation for Privacy (DS4P), Query Health (QH), and the Electronic Submission of Medical Documentation (esMD). Each initiative was broken down into workgroups and workstreams that focused on the development of key products to facilitate interoperability in the realm of health care. These products included vocabulary and code set definitions, data models, clinical information models, clinical element data dictionaries, and Implementation Guidance. All deliverables for these projects were completed per contract requirements and submitted to the client. During this period, the Standards Interoperability and Testing Platform initiative was initiated in order to answer questions from software developers regarding the use of mandated standards. We are responsible for developing and managing the components of the platform, including a knowledge base, public forum, and issue tracker. We are also facilitating discussions with stakeholders, including relevant standard development organizations (SDOs), to identify subject matter experts to resolve questions submitted to the platform

Description of Jobs Created As a result of the ARRA funds for the Standards and Interoperability Harmonization project, a wide variety of support staff has been able to make a significant impact on nationwide healthcare. Mainly, this support is centered around the requirements for Meaningful Use (MU) stage 2. Positions range from facilitators who enable community volunteers to come together to help create standards, to subject matter experts who provide deep knowledge of the present-day challenges of healthcare information technology. Specific job titles are web and software developers, consultants, analysts, project management, and health information technology experts.
